SAUGERTIES – A Saugerties police officer is recuperating after being struck by a vehicle while she conducted a vehicle and traffic stop on Route 32, south of Peoples Road in the Town of Saugerties at 4:42 p.m. on Friday.
Officer Jennifer Culver was returning to her patrol car after conducted a traffic stop when she was struck by a southbound car on Route 32.  She was transported to the Health Alliance Hospital Broadway Campus in Kingston where she was treated for non-life threatening injuries.
The driver, Melissa Sweet, 79, of Saugerties, pulled her vehicle over after hitting the officer. She reported to detectives she stopped because she had hit something, not realizing until she got out of her car that she had struck the officer.
Sweet said she saw the police car with flashing lights on and saw the officer, but believed she had enough room to pass the traffic stop. Sweet was ticketed for failing to obey the state move over law.
Police Chief Joseph Sinagra reminded motorist that if they cannot safely move to the left of an emergency vehicle, they must stop and not attempt to pass that vehicle.
